The rural sewage treatment project in a certain district of Beijing encompasses the installation of 86.56 kilometers of main sewage collection pipelines, the construction of 5,107 sewage inspection wells of various types, and the establishment of 17 new sewage lift pumping stations. The overall scope of the project includes the development of rural sewage pipe networks, septic tanks, and sewage treatment stations.
Project Objective: The primary goal of the project is to eliminate black and odorous water bodies in rural areas and improve the rural living environment. The project involves the installation of sewage collection pipelines and the establishment of sewage treatment facilities across 104 villages in 7 towns within the district. The project covers a total of 49,833 households, benefiting a population of 169,653 residents.


Project Construction Content and Scale:
1. Sewage Treatment Stations: A total of 92 sewage treatment stations will be constructed across 104 administrative villages in 7 towns, with a combined daily sewage treatment capacity of 12,750 cubic meters. The treatment stations will be designed with capacities of 30 m³/d, 50 m³/d, 80 m³/d, 100 m³/d, 150 m³/d, 200 m³/d, 300 m³/d, and 500 m³/d. The treated effluent will be utilized for irrigation and conservation purposes in nearby forested areas and green spaces. Additionally, 12,150 meters of new water diversion channels for forest land conservation will be constructed. (All construction details are subject to the final approved plans.)
2. Rural Sewage Pipe Network: The total length of newly constructed pipelines for the rural sewage pipe network will be 1,111 kilometers, comprising 471,289 meters of DN200 pipelines, 380,765 meters of DN300 pipelines, and 15,705 meters of DN400 pipelines. The project also includes the installation of 243,010 meters of De110 branch pipes. A total of 44,053 inspection wells will be installed, along with 168 sewage pump wells. (All construction details are subject to the final approved plans.)
3. Septic Tank Construction: A total of 49,833 septic tanks will be constructed across 104 administrative villages in 7 towns. (All construction details are subject to the final approved plans.)

The effluent quality from the sewage treatment stations complies with Class B of the "Integrated Discharge Standard of Water Pollutants" (DB11/307-2013), which specifies discharge limits for water pollutants from village domestic sewage treatment stations into surface water bodies. The sewage pipe network, along with its inspection wells and other ancillary facilities, operates efficiently without blockages or damage. All sewage within the designated collection area is collected and connected to the system, with no instances of untreated sewage discharge.
